THE BASICS

Small files that help websites remember and function

Cookies are small data files placed on a browser or device when a website is visited. Similar technologies may include local storage, pixels, scripts, tags and device identifiers.

These technologies may support page delivery, security, language preferences, traffic measurement, advertising and other website functions.

Some cookies are necessary for the website to operate properly. Others may be optional and available through a consent or preference tool where required.

COOKIE DURATION

Some cookies disappear quickly; others remain longer

Session cookies

Usually remain only during the current browser session and may be removed when the browser is closed.

Persistent cookies

May remain for a defined period so preferences, security functions or measurement settings can continue across visits.

First-party cookies

Set through the Vesti.la domain to support functions operated for the website.

Third-party cookies

Set or accessed by external providers whose services are used on Vesti.la.
